About The Position

The Machine Operator will be responsible for operating various machines to manufacture components, ensuring quality and safety standards are met. This role involves reading blueprints, selecting appropriate tools and machines, and performing routine maintenance.

Responsibilities

  • Review drawings or instructions to understand specifications of output.
  • Plan the sequence of necessary actions for the completion of a job.
  • Take measurements and mark material for cutting or shaping.
  • Select appropriate machines (Lathes, Mill, grinder) and load material.
  • Select tools and cutting conditions.
  • Define and manufacture tooling fixture/JIG required to manufacture the parts.
  • Check output to ensure consistency.
  • Perform routine machine maintenance and repair minor damages.
  • Operate the machines safely.
